Set in a completely re-imagined Dublin underworld, Made in China involves martial arts, snack foods, rogue cops, and savage low-lifes. A dreadful accident causes a violent tug-of-war between two criminal foot soldiers over the loyalty of a thrid. Self-loathing, guilt, and loneliness emerge in this frenzied narrative, which culminates in a blistering battle for survival.

*Contains strong language and violence.

Made in China by Mark O'Rowe
Directed by Tom Reing

Starring Mike Dees, Charlie DelMarcell, and Jered McLenigan.
